Tevecchia

Famed for creating some of the finest tools and weaponry in the region, Tevecchia is a village where the greatest smith of each year will be the leader. Its location makes it a great place to stay for travellers, and it is especially popular with adventurers seeking fine metals. It has a nearby Luwhine Steel mine which allows the smiths to use the fine blue ore to create some of the sharpest weapons and tools. Within the village limits, there are criss-cross of overgrown stone pathways leading all over village. The routes are indirect, but it’s considered extremely rude to step off of the path. Outsiders might be granted a single warning, then face expulsion from the village.

Demographics

Tevecchia is a predominantly dwarven village, as it is located in the Ravalon valley which is mostly inhabited by dwarves. However, it is also home to a diverse range of other species, including humans, elves, fire genasi, and even a few drow. The village's population is primarily made up of skilled smiths and other craftsmen, as well as merchants and traders who cater to the needs of the town's residents. There is also a significant number of adventurers and travelers who pass through the village, drawn by its reputation for fine weapons and tools. Government

As a part of the Ravalonian Empire, Tevecchia is governed by the laws and regulations of the empire. The village is led by a mayor, who is chosen by the town's smiths based on their skill and reputation. The mayor acts as the head of the village, overseeing its day-to-day operations and making decisions on behalf of the community. In addition to the mayor, Tevecchia also has a council of elders who act as advisors to the mayor and help to make decisions for the village.

Districts

  • Forlorn Bridge is a district on the outskirts of the village of Tevecchia. It is named after the ancient stone bridge that spans a narrow ravine in the area, and it is known for its eerie atmosphere and its reputation as a haunted place. Despite this, the district is still inhabited by a small community of hardy individuals who live in the shadow of the old bridge. The district is home to a number of businesses and services, including an inn, a smithy, and a temple to the Mother.
  • Smithstown is a district in the center of the village of Tevecchia. It is the home of the majority of the village's smiths, and it is a bustling and vibrant place filled with the sounds of hammering and the smell of hot metal. The district is the heart of the village's economy, and it is where the finest weapons and tools are produced. The district is also home to a number of other businesses and services, including a magic shop and an inn.

Points of interest

  • The Smithery: A huge workshop with lots of different smithies for all the town's smiths to work at and produce the greatest items. The mayor is also the foreman of the Smithery, Fonotaine Goldendelver
  • Perra's Unconventionalities: A magic shop run by Perra Ren, a drow who has been accepted by the community.
  • The Ruby Wain: A comfy inn ran by Eirgend Aettifrson.
  • The Crossed Staves: A temple to the Mother doubling as an inn. A large statue of Saint Callicles, patron saint of blacksmiths, stands in the courtyard out front.
